We're excited to share our latest Healogix Healthcare Consumer Pulse survey! This month, we explored how U.S. women experience menstrual and pelvic pain and what their journeys with endometriosis reveal about persistent gaps in women's health. 💡 Key findings from our study (N=174 U.S.-based individuals who have experienced menstruation): 1️⃣ 𝗔𝘄𝗮𝗿𝗲𝗻𝗲𝘀𝘀 𝗶𝘀 𝗯𝗿𝗼𝗮𝗱 𝗯𝘂𝘁 𝘀𝗵𝗮𝗹𝗹𝗼𝘄: Most have heard of endometriosis; however, fewer than 1 in 5 are highly familiar with it. 2️⃣ 𝗣𝗮𝗶𝗻 𝗻𝗼𝗿𝗺𝗮𝗹𝗶𝘇𝗮𝘁𝗶𝗼𝗻 𝗶𝘀 𝘁𝗵𝗲 𝗿𝗲𝗮𝗹 𝗯𝗮𝗿𝗿𝗶𝗲𝗿: Across diagnostic groups, women commonly assumed their pain was normal because others told them so. This belief is most entrenched among the undiagnosed, making normalization itself a barrier to care. 3️⃣ 𝗗𝗶𝗮𝗴𝗻𝗼𝘀𝗶𝘀 𝗴𝗮𝗽𝘀 𝗽𝗲𝗿𝘀𝗶𝘀𝘁 𝗲𝘃𝗲𝗻 𝗮𝗺𝗼𝗻𝗴 𝘀𝘆𝗺𝗽𝘁𝗼𝗺𝗮𝘁𝗶𝗰 𝘄𝗼𝗺𝗲𝗻: Most women who suspect they have endometriosis remain undiagnosed, pointing to barriers that go well beyond awareness. 4️⃣ 𝗗𝗶𝘀𝗺𝗶𝘀𝘀𝗮𝗹 𝗱𝗼𝗺𝗶𝗻𝗮𝘁𝗲𝘀 𝗛𝗖𝗣 𝗲𝗻𝗰𝗼𝘂𝗻𝘁𝗲𝗿𝘀: When describing conversations about pelvic pain with providers, dismissal and minimization were the most frequently reported experiences. 🌱 The takeaway for pharma and device companies: the "it's just cramps" narrative is doing more to suppress care-seeking than any knowledge gap. Today marks the close of Endometriosis Awareness Month, bringing attention to a complex disease that affects an estimated 190 million women globally, or nearly 1 in 10 women of reproductive age. Earlier this month, Healogix fielded a U.S. consumer survey among women ages 18–45 to better understand the lived experience of endometriosis, from diagnostic delay and gaps in care to its broader impact on work, relationships, and quality of life. We’re excited to share our paper, 𝘔𝘰𝘥𝘦𝘳𝘯𝘪𝘻𝘪𝘯𝘨 𝘌𝘯𝘥𝘰𝘮𝘦𝘵𝘳𝘪𝘰𝘴𝘪𝘴: 𝘈𝘯 𝘈𝘯𝘤𝘪𝘦𝘯𝘵 𝘋𝘪𝘴𝘦𝘢𝘴𝘦 𝘚𝘵𝘪𝘭𝘭 𝘞𝘢𝘪𝘵𝘪𝘯𝘨 𝘧𝘰𝘳 𝘈𝘥𝘷𝘢𝘯𝘤𝘦𝘥 𝘚𝘰𝘭𝘶𝘵𝘪𝘰𝘯𝘴 written by Halloran (Hallie) Cope, MHCI Cope, which brings together historical clinical context, emerging policy momentum, and Healogix’s patient‑reported insights to highlight where the system has fallen short and where progress in diagnosis, treatment, and policy is beginning to take shape. Endometriosis is common, serious, and costly. The data are clear. 𝗔 𝗙𝗼𝘂𝗻𝗱𝗮𝘁𝗶𝗼𝗻 𝗳𝗼𝗿 𝗣𝗮𝘁𝗶𝗲𝗻𝘁-𝗖𝗲𝗻𝘁𝗲𝗿𝗲𝗱 𝗣𝗿𝗼𝗱𝘂𝗰𝘁 𝗗𝗲𝘃𝗲𝗹𝗼𝗽𝗺𝗲𝗻𝘁 The pharmaceutical industry is placing increasing emphasis on incorporating the patient perspective earlier in development—and for good reason. Patients today are more informed and engaged in their care than ever before, driven by widespread access to digital health information via websites and apps, social media, AI-enabled tools, wearables, and online communities. By systematically capturing and integrating patient insights early, pharmaceutical companies can meaningfully improve patient experiences, clinical relevance, and ultimately, treatment adoption across the care continuum. Patient journey research plays a pivotal role in clinical trial and commercial development strategy. 𝗖𝗹𝗶𝗻𝗶𝗰𝗮𝗹: 𝗘𝗻𝗱𝗽𝗼𝗶𝗻𝘁 𝗮𝗻𝗱 𝗧𝗿𝗶𝗮𝗹 𝗗𝗲𝘀𝗶𝗴𝗻 Early journey insights help manufacturers identify endpoints that are meaningful to both patients and healthcare professionals, while recognizing that definitions of “improvement” may differ. 𝗖𝗼𝗺𝗺𝗲𝗿𝗰𝗶𝗮𝗹: 𝗜𝗱𝗲𝗻𝘁𝗶𝗳𝘆𝗶𝗻𝗴 𝗔𝗰𝘁𝗶𝗼𝗻𝗮𝗯𝗹𝗲 𝗣𝗮𝗶𝗻 𝗣𝗼𝗶𝗻𝘁𝘀 Journey research highlights opportunities to address diagnostic delays, care coordination challenges, treatment education gaps, and access barriers through tailored tools, services, and support programs.
